Transaction f43587ddf65439392a36f250dca3c3978252c4540cf288d971047d4341ade65e
1 Input
1 Output
-
f43587ddf65439392a36f250dca3c3978252c4540cf288d971047d4341ade65e:0
- value
- 20037877
- script pubkey
- OP_0 OP_PUSHBYTES_20 5a29d9e07cddbd29a23ccbc4fc80e6234f3530be
- address
- bc1qtg5ancrumk7jng3ue0z0eq8xyd8n2v97hxpl87